The Importance Of Transport Vehicle Driver Safety Specialists

transport vehicle driver safety specialists play a crucial role in ensuring the safety of drivers on the road. These professionals are experts in identifying and mitigating risks associated with driving large vehicles, such as trucks and buses. By providing training, conducting safety inspections, and implementing safety measures, transport vehicle driver safety specialists help to prevent accidents and protect the lives of both drivers and other road users.

One of the key responsibilities of transport vehicle driver safety specialists is to provide training to drivers. This training typically covers a wide range of topics, including defensive driving techniques, vehicle inspection procedures, and emergency protocols. By equipping drivers with the knowledge and skills they need to navigate challenging road conditions safely, transport vehicle driver safety specialists help to reduce the likelihood of accidents occurring.

In addition to training, transport vehicle driver safety specialists also conduct safety inspections to ensure that vehicles are in compliance with safety regulations. This includes checking the condition of the vehicle’s brakes, tires, lights, and other critical components. By identifying and addressing potential safety hazards before they escalate into serious issues, transport vehicle driver safety specialists help to prevent mechanical failures that could lead to accidents.

Furthermore, transport vehicle driver safety specialists work closely with companies to implement safety measures that promote a culture of safety among drivers. This may involve developing and enforcing policies related to driver behavior, such as discouraging distracted driving or speeding. By setting clear expectations and holding drivers accountable for their actions, transport vehicle driver safety specialists help to create a safe and responsible work environment.

The role of transport vehicle driver safety specialists is especially important in industries where large vehicles are a common sight on the road, such as the transportation and logistics sector. In these industries, the risks associated with driving large vehicles are heightened due to factors such as long hours, tight deadlines, and challenging road conditions. By providing guidance and support to drivers in these industries, transport vehicle driver safety specialists help to reduce the likelihood of accidents and protect the reputation of their companies.

Another key aspect of the work of transport vehicle driver safety specialists is to conduct investigations following accidents or near misses. By analyzing the causes of these incidents, transport vehicle driver safety specialists can identify areas where safety improvements are needed and recommend changes to prevent similar incidents from occurring in the future. This proactive approach to safety helps to protect drivers and reduce the financial and reputational costs associated with accidents.
